Have eaten at Citricos four times. Twice it was really good, the other two times it was "eh."
Have eaten at Cali Grill three times. Two times were the best two meals at WDW. The other time was "eh," but I went in sick from a previous meal somewhere else, so hard to judge. (I would still suggest to avoid the filet. I didn't like it. The fish dishes are fantastic.)
We've tried every 2 credit except Yachtman's and Cindy's, and I would say our favorites in order are Cali Grill, Flying Fish, and then surprisingly Brown Derby (new 2010 menu, ate twice this year and loved both times). The rest in order would be Narcoossee's (only if you like lobster), Citricos, Jiko, and Artist Point.
Citricos is by no means bad, but among that class of restaurants, it's not top three for us. I would also say in general, all of those restaurants are good restaurants. Our least favorite (AP) had one of the best single side dishes anywhere -- the adult mac and cheese. The rest of the meal was unexceptional, but still good.
